2005 Peugeot 307 vs. 1974 Volvo 245
To start off, 2005 Peugeot 307 is newer by 31 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1974 Volvo 245.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1974 Volvo 245 would be higher. At 2,125 cc (4 cylinders), 1974 Volvo 245 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Peugeot 307 (296 HP @ 5250 RPM) has 173 more horse power than 1974 Volvo 245. (123 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Peugeot 307 should accelerate faster than 1974 Volvo 245.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1974 Volvo 245 weights approximately 164 kg more than 2005 Peugeot 307.
Because 2005 Peugeot 307 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1974 Volvo 245.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Peugeot 307 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Peugeot 307 (580 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 410 more torque (in Nm) than 1974 Volvo 245. (170 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2005 Peugeot 307 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1974 Volvo 245.
